Overview

A variety of High-Power Amplifiers are available, covering HF, VHF, UHF, L-Band, and S-Band of frequency range, sub octave, for pulsed or CW applications.  The Power Amplifiers demonstrate Gains at 22-44 dB, and minimum Output Power as high as 55dBm  (measured as the saturated power throughout the frequency range, with a 50 Ohm load).  See the table below:

Class of operation: The driver and low power stages of the amplifier operate in class A or AB, while the power stages usually operate in class AB or class C.

The following options are available:

  • Protection for the amplifier to operate within a specified range of load and/or temperatures only
  • Monitoring: indication of operating temperatures, forward power and load mismatch are available
  • Automatic Loop Control (ALC)
  • Automatic Gain Control (HEC)
  • Linearization
  • Heat sink, for improved heat dissipation of the unit

The power amplifiers are available in two form factors:

  • Solid state, with or without heat sink
  • 19” rack mount, with possible custom features
